Tells the story of Rainbow Randolph, the corrupt, costumed star of a popular children's TV show, who is fired over a bribery scandal and replaced by squeaky-clean Smoochy, a puffy fuchsia rhinoceros. As Smoochy catapults to fame - scoring hit ratings and the affections of a network executive - Randolph makes the unsuspecting rhino the target of his numerous outrageous attempts to exact revenge and reclaim his status as America's sweetheart.

This movie was hated by critics and bombed at the box office, but I actually liked this movie, It's my biggest guilty pleasures of all time. The story is about a puffy fascia rhinoceros. As Smoochy catapults to fame - scoring hit ratings and the affections of a jaded network executive Randolph makes the unsuspecting rhino the target of his numerous outrageous attempts to exact revenge and reclaim his status as America's sweetheart.The good things about this movie: The movie is a dark comedy and to me that worked, because when you got a story about Robin Williams trying to kill or ruin a kid friendly pink rhino called Smoochy, you really can't take that seriously and the movie is aware of that and takes it like a joke. Edward Norton and Robin Williams both did great in this movie. Trying to beat each other to win the kids hearts by taking some dark turns. The thing that didn't work: As I said before about the dark comedy and how it worked for me, well some scenes it lost that dark but funny tone and goes full serious at times. Some jokes didn't work for me and Danny DeVito directed this, now let me get something straight here; I don't hate Danny DeVito directing in this movie or any other movies that he did, his a good actor and a good director, but everybody can agree that most of his films allow on awkward close ups of actors looking straight into the camera or goofy and weird scenes with characters doing awkward stuff, all that is is this movie and let me tell you it's not pretty.Overall it's not a perfect movie but to me it's a lot of fun, but it's not for everybody, but if you want some cheesy, goofy fun than Smoochy is your film.

This film starts dark as the children's TV star Rainbow Randolph is shown taking a bribe to allow a child special status on his show in a sting operation... or rather, dark before that, with the emphasis on the sales of his likeness and candy style "breakfast foods"... or maybe just in the innuendos of the song he sings at the beginning... or dark when we watch a figure being beaten to death at the very opening.All of the above: less than 5 minutes of screen time. This dark as the grave comedy just keeps getting darker and darker.WARNING: With the loss of one of the stars by his own hand, this may be too dark for the fans of Mr. Williams. I thought I could take it. I was wrong. Too soon for me, but I will go back again.It is, however, as brilliant a piece of dark comedy ever made, and with his untimely loss, maybe some that ignored it then will find it now. Brutal, unflinching and bordering on bitter (but never sweet), this is a grand film for all involved. Read the cast names... yes, this one somehow got away from us.
